In the notes to the Holy Ghost box (hours of fun that is) they refer to one of the selections by the quartet with Don Cherry as "tune Q" and go on to say in a footnote:

This compostion has been mistitled regularly heretofore as "Saints" and as "Spirits", though both names already belonged to different recorded Ayler compositions by the time they were appended to it. What we refer to as "[tune Q]" is the same composition that appeared as the first track on side B of Spiritual Unity, ESP 1002 edition I, as distinct from the piece that replaced it on edition II.

WTF?! Has anyone heard the Spiritual Unity edition I version of this tune and whyohwhyohwhy hasn't it been included in any of the CD reissues (or has it)? On a related note, is there someplace that explains generally about all the tune/name confusion in Albert's work? I love Ayler but this all getrs kinda confusing...
